Vonda Shepard

Shepard's catapult to stardom on Ally McBeal was likely a blessing and a curse. Sure it made her a household name, but it also pigeonholed her as a blues/pop lounge singer, like her character. As she turned 45, Shepard released From the Sun, with some help from her husband, producer Mitchell Froom. Shepard churned out pop hits, like her 1987 duet with Dan Hill "Can't We Try," before the "McBeal" shtick. Maybe this will album will redeem those pop powers?
